首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

只有在颤动中热重新加载后才能检索值

是指在计算机系统中,某些特定的操作或事件发生后,需要进行热重新加载才能获取到最新的数值或数据。

这种情况通常发生在分布式系统或云计算环境中,其中多个节点或服务器同时处理任务或存储数据。当某个节点的数值或数据发生变化时,其他节点需要重新加载才能获取到最新的数值或数据。

这种热重新加载的过程可以通过各种技术手段来实现,例如使用消息队列、事件驱动机制或者定期轮询等方式。通过这些方式,系统可以实时地将变化的数值或数据传递给其他节点,从而保证各个节点的数据是同步的。

在云计算领域,只有在颤动中热重新加载后才能检索值的概念可以应用于各种场景,例如分布式数据库、分布式缓存、分布式文件系统等。通过热重新加载,可以保证各个节点之间的数据一致性,提高系统的可靠性和性能。

腾讯云提供了一系列与分布式系统和云计算相关的产品,可以帮助用户实现热重新加载和数据同步。例如,腾讯云的分布式数据库TDSQL可以实现数据的分布式存储和同步,腾讯云的消息队列CMQ可以实现消息的实时传递,腾讯云的对象存储COS可以实现分布式文件存储等。

更多关于腾讯云产品的信息,您可以访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

bug 导致 77 TB数据被删光,HPE 称 100% 负责:执行过程重新加载修改的shell脚本,从而导致未定义的变量

这起事件发生在2021年12月旬,导致14个研究小组总共丢失了约3400万份文件。据京都大学声称,来自其中四个研究小组的数据无法通过备份系统来恢复。...该公司承认:“我们对这个修改的脚本的发布程序缺乏考虑……我们没有意识到这种行为带来的副作用,脚本仍在运行时就发布「更新版」,结果覆盖了脚本。”...HPE补充道:“这导致了执行过程重新加载修改的shell脚本,从而导致未定义的变量。结果,「大容量备份磁盘存储」的原始日志文件被删除,而原本应该删除保存在日志目录的文件。”...京都大学已暂停了受影响的备份流程,但计划在解决程序的问题本月底之前恢复。它建议用户将重要文件备份到另一个系统。 京都学校和HPE都声称,他们将采取措施防止此类事件再次发生。

1.9K20

前端节流(throttle)和防抖动(debounce)

,可能导致页面不停的加载,影响用户体验。...基础版 throttle 实现很简单:利用闭包记录前一次执行的时间戳,并判断本次点击和前一次点击的时间间隔,超过设定域(如 3 秒)才响应函数,反之不响应: const throttle = (cb,...,滚动到底部了,数据正在加载,用户重复触发滚动到底部,这时就需要节流,没加载完之前,不会触发第二次  这里的cb就是被执行的回调函数,wait是设定的时间间隔。...但事实上在这类场景里,有价值的请求只会发生在用户停止输入,通俗来说就是用户输入过程的字符串不必当真。 Debounce 就是用来过滤输入过程无意义的响应。...防抖是维护一个计时器,规定在delay时间触发函数,但是delay时间内再次触发的话,都会清除当前的 timer 然后重新设置超时调用,即重新计时。这样一来,只有最后一次操作能被触发。

2.8K20

七、Apache Commons Configuration2.x如何实现文件热加载更新?

:比如Java的热加载类,更改某一行代码可以不重启项目的情况下生效,这个一般开发环境、调试环境使用得比较多,可提高效率。...热加载配置文件修改场景下一般也有硬性需求:不能重启项目的情况下,改动某个key的,希望立马生效。...比如某个活动开始与否是由某个决定的,而线上需要在不停机、不重启情况打开此开关,这就需要文件热加载更新作为基础能力提供支撑。...,才去发送重载事件 reloadingState = true; // 设置为true,只有reset()才能再次重载 } }...才能得到最新结果(因为只有重新创建时才会去),而原来的那个Configuration实例就是老数据,这方便你做日志管理和前后对比。

1.5K10

太强了,全面解析缓存应用经典问题

稍微复杂点的缓存场景,缓存都不简单是数据库中直接取出来的,可能还需要从其他表查询一些数据,然后进行一些复杂的运算,才能最终计算出。...4)过期时自动刷新缓存 读写穿透模式允许缓存在过期时自动从数据库重新加载对象。这意味着应用程序不必高峰时间访问数据库,因为最新数据总是缓存。...同时需要注意的是BloomFilter 只有新增没有删除操作,对于已经删除的key可以配合上述缓存空解决方案一起使用。...找到 key ,就有很多解决办法了。首先可以将这些 key 进行分散处理。...在你发现key以后,把key加载到系统的JVM,之后针对key的请求,可以直接从jvm获取数据。

25331

原来热加载如此简单,手动写一个 Java 热加载

加载部署的区别 首先,不管是热加载还是部署,都可以不重启服务的情况下编译/部署项目,都是基于 Java 的类加载器实现的。 那么两者到底有什么区别呢?...部署方式上: 部署是服务器运行时重新部署项目。 热加载是在运行时重新加载 class。 实现原理上: 部署是直接重新加载整个应用,耗时相对较高。...热加载是在运行时重新加载 class,后台会启动一个线程不断检测你的类是否改变。 使用场景上: 部署更多的是在生产环境使用。 热加载则更多的是开发环境上使用。...根据上面的分析,Java 程序在运行的时候,首先会把 class 类文件加载到 JVM ,而类的加载过程又有五个阶段,五个阶段只有加载阶段用户可以进行自定义处理,所以我们如果能在程序代码更改且重新编译...类的热加载应当只有类的信息被更改然后重新编译之后进行重新加载。所以为了不意义的重复加载,我们需要判断 class 是否进行了更新,所以我们需要记录 class 类的修改时间,以及对应的类信息。

1.9K11

原来热加载如此简单,手动写一个 Java 热加载

加载部署的区别 首先,不管是热加载还是部署,都可以不重启服务的情况下编译/部署项目,都是基于 Java 的类加载器实现的。 那么两者到底有什么区别呢?...部署方式上: 部署是服务器运行时重新部署项目。 热加载是在运行时重新加载 class。 实现原理上: 部署是直接重新加载整个应用,耗时相对较高。...热加载是在运行时重新加载 class,后台会启动一个线程不断检测你的类是否改变。 使用场景上: 部署更多的是在生产环境使用。 热加载则更多的是开发环境上使用。...根据上面的分析,Java 程序在运行的时候,首先会把 class 类文件加载到 JVM ,而类的加载过程又有五个阶段,五个阶段只有加载阶段用户可以进行自定义处理,所以我们如果能在程序代码更改且重新编译...类的热加载应当只有类的信息被更改然后重新编译之后进行重新加载。所以为了不意义的重复加载,我们需要判断 class 是否进行了更新,所以我们需要记录 class 类的修改时间,以及对应的类信息。

1.2K30

Nature重磅:死亡1小时,科学家让猪器官复活了!

最新研究成果于8月3日发表Nature期刊。...在心室颤动而引起的缺血1小时,将猪的身体连接到泵送营养液的系统上进行时长为6小时的灌注,从而评判系统产生的效果。 结果相当令人兴奋:六小时,猪器官又开始恢复生命特征。...外科医生正准备移植捐赠的器官 这个能让细胞复活的神奇系统叫OrganEx,通过营养液进行灌注,不仅能够维持脑细胞的活性,还能让猪体内其他器官的细胞避免死亡,重新恢复功能。...纽约大学生物伦理学助理教授Brendan Parent说, 这项新研究表明,我们不仅可以减缓细胞损伤,实际上还可以基因水平上激活细胞修复过程,这可能会让我们重新思考我们认为「已死」的东西。...研究人员称,即使进一步研究表明OrganEx可以复活猪器官,但依然需要很长时间才能在人体上进行类似研究。 过去,我们会一致认为脑死亡,即宣告着生命活动的终结。这个观点在医学界和法律界也盛行已久。

47810

Android修复技术总结

final static 域优化原理 final static基本类型执行const/4指令,操作数dex的位置(encoded_array_item)就是opcode一个字节。...dalvikhack.dex只有一个类,对性能影响不大,但是对于patch.dex来说,修复的类到了一定数量,就需要花不少的时间加载。...类加载方案时效性差,需要重新冷启动才能见效,但修复范围广,限制少。 底层替换方案 底层替换方案是已经加载了的类中直接替换掉原有方法,是原来类的基础上进行修改的。...类加载方案 类加载方案的原理是app重新启动让Classloader去加载新的类。因为app运行到一半的时候,所有需要发生变更的类已经被加载过了,Android上是无法对一个类进行卸载的。...如果不重启,原来的类还在虚拟机,就无法加载新类。因此,只有在下次重启的时候,还没走到业务逻辑之前抢先加载补丁的新类,这样后续访问这个类时,就会Resolve为新类。从而达到修复的目的。

1.5K70

Android修复技术总结

final static 域优化原理 final static基本类型执行const/4指令,操作数dex的位置(encoded_array_item)就是opcode一个字节。...dalvikhack.dex只有一个类,对性能影响不大,但是对于patch.dex来说,修复的类到了一定数量,就需要花不少的时间加载。...类加载方案时效性差,需要重新冷启动才能见效,但修复范围广,限制少。 底层替换方案 底层替换方案是已经加载了的类中直接替换掉原有方法,是原来类的基础上进行修改的。...类加载方案 类加载方案的原理是app重新启动让Classloader去加载新的类。因为app运行到一半的时候,所有需要发生变更的类已经被加载过了,Android上是无法对一个类进行卸载的。...如果不重启,原来的类还在虚拟机,就无法加载新类。因此,只有在下次重启的时候,还没走到业务逻辑之前抢先加载补丁的新类,这样后续访问这个类时,就会Resolve为新类。从而达到修复的目的。

1.3K60

springboot实现部署

前言 实际开发过程,每次修改代码就得将项目重启,重新部署,对于一些大型应用来说,重启时间需要花费大量的时间成本。对于一个后端开发者来说,重启过程确实很难受啊。... Java 开发领域,部署一直是一个难以解决的问题,目前的 Java 虚拟机只能实现方法体的修改部署,对于整个类的结构修改,仍然需要重启虚拟机,对类重新加载才能完成更新操作。...即devtools会监听classpath下的文件变动,并且会立即重启应用(发生在保存时机),注意:因为其采用的虚拟机机制,该项重启是很快的 (2)配置了true修改java文件也就支持了热启动,...不过这种方式是属于项目重启(速度比较快的项目重启),会清空session,也就是如果有用户登陆的话,项目重启需要重新登陆。...: false #页面不加载缓存,修改即时生效 4.3 IDEA配置 当我们修改了类文件,idea不会自动编译,得修改idea设置。

1.2K10

平衡磁盘与CPU-InnoDb的buffer pool

mysql的数据都在磁盘里,为了提高查询的性能,mysql服务启动的时候向操作系统申请了一片连续的内存,也是是今天说的buffer pool,默认情况下是128MB。...为了方便管理,Buffer Pool,划分了free链表与flush链表。...free链表:刚开始启动mysql时,申请完Buffer pool内存空间,此时会所有空闲的缓冲页对应的控制块作为一个节点放到一个链表。如下图,其中基节点是单独申请的内存空间。...如果该页不在Buffer Pool,则在把数据加载到Buffer Pool的缓冲页时,把对应的控制块放到LRU链表头部。 如果在Buffer Pool,则把对应的控制块移到链表头部。...针对数据区,进行了进一步的优化,如果每次访问时,都移动节点,开销过大,为了解决这个问题,只有被访问的缓冲页数据的1/4的后面时,才会移动到LRU的链表头部。

23950

E往无前 | 人人在用的微信支付,腾讯云大数据ES如何让它低成本高可用?

例如:股票交易数据产生不会被修改,监控数据除了不会修改之外,还可以通过只保留统计(降低老数据的精度)来降低存储成本。它们的不可修改性、可降低精度特点都是系统优化的入口。...Segment Memory,将数据的部分索引(如FST)加载到内存,从而加速查询和数据入库的过程。...反过来,当我们对冻结的索引运行查询时,再零时将数据结构加载到内存。通过降低查询性能来节省内存,从而挂载更多的数据。...如果用户检索请求落在参与数据搬迁的磁盘上,检索请求不能被快速处理,响应超时  而温区的sata盘是矛盾的焦点,承担了1/10的负载(业务场景数据),只有1/500的性能(与ssd相比)。...试错成本,节点的历史质量数据通过试错产生 公式的正常运作依赖于历史的查询质量数据,只有查询超时才能指导后续的查询路由。

48220

斯坦福与苹果基于Apple Watch检测心率异常,0.5%人群被检出,其中84%患有房颤

心房颤动(简称房颤)是最常见的持续性心律失常,房颤患病率与冠心病、高血压病和心力衰竭等疾病有密切关系。...在这项研究,每个参与者都需要一块苹果手表(系列1、2或3)和一部iPhone。最新推出的以内置的心电图为特色的Apple Watch,并不是这项研究的一部分,因为它是在这项研究发布发布的。...收到心律不齐通知,并在一周使用心电图贴片进行随访的受试者只有三分之一(34%)的人检测到患有房颤。研究人员称,由于心房颤动是一种间歇性疾病,因此随后的心电图补片监测未检测到它并不奇怪。...将手表的脉搏检测与同步心电图贴片记录进行比较,研究人员发现,脉冲检测算法的阳性预测为71%,84%的受试者接受不规则脉冲通知时发现房颤。...雷锋网了解到,随后的调查,57%收到通知的人表示,他们研究之外找到医生就诊,无论他们是否已经被研究医生看过。

3.8K10

ASP.NET Core 网站运行时修改设置如何自动生效

ASP.NET Core,如果修改了appsettings.json的设置,那么默认情况下就得重启网站才能生效。有没有办法修改设置自动刷新并应用呢?...但个缺点就是在网站运行时,如果修改了 appsettings.json 的配置项,是不会当场生效的,必须重启网站才能应用。...对于Json文件,有一个参数是reloadOnChange,表示是否文件修改重新读取并加载到内存里,设为true。...然后我们在运行时修改配置: ? 刷新网页,发现只有m2有变化。而这并不要求我显式指定reloadOnChange: true ?...破解谜团 刚才我们不指定reloadOnChange竟然也能做修改,令人懵逼?我猜想,这个reloadOnChange,最新版本的ASP.NET Core(2.2)可能是默认启用的。

2.8K20

JAVA系列之类加载机制详解

通常,关于Java的类加载部分会遇到以上疑问,本文将对类加载重要部分做详细介绍,包括重要的基础概念和应用场景,在编写过程也帮助作者重新熟悉并加固了知识点,希望在看完对读者能有所帮助。...加载阶段完成,虚拟机外部的二进制字节流就按照虚拟机所需的格式存储方法区之中,而且Java堆也创建一个java.lang.Class类的对象,这样便可以通过该对象访问方法区的这些数据。...因此这个加密的jar包只有能够实现解密方法的classloader才能正常加载。 2、隔离加载类 我们常常遇到头疼的事情就是jar包版本的依赖冲突,写代码五分钟,排包一整天。...3、热加载/部署 应用运行的时升级软件,无需重新启动的方式有两种,部署和热加载。...对于Java应用程序来说,部署就是服务器运行时重新部署项目,热加载即在运行时重新加载class,从而升级应用。

26840

微信搜索引擎索引的分布式演进

如果Leader故障,follower通过chubby抢锁重新选主,新Leader接管分片映射提供服务。 2. 在线检索 检索时,用户请求需发送给全部的分片,分别进行召回,召回的结果在合并返回。...扩缩分组时,部分分片要迁移到新分组,这时需要注意的是只有新分组上线提供服务才能下线旧分组的已迁移分片。 ES,主分片会均匀分散到各节点,这时Leader还需要同时管理请求路由。...扩缩容时,新扩Searcher节点只有正常提供服务,配置才能重新下发给Leader,但新节点在提供服务前就需要知道分片信息,以便进行数据同步。...对Searcher的每个节点来说,每次召回相当于索引查找TopK的过程,如果每个节点只有一个索引,其检索资源利用率是最高的,实际上多数商业搜索也是这么做的。...但是,这也带来一个问题:索引更新时需要预留一倍的资源进行替换。为了避免这种资源浪费,一种常用的方式是在对节点进行索引更新时,先停止服务,索引更新完成重新上线该节点。

92530

从Java的类加载机制谈起:聊聊Java如何实现部署(热加载

JVM的Class只有满足以下三个条件,才能被GC回收,也就是该Class被卸载(unload): 该类所有的实例都已经被GC。 加载该类的ClassLoader实例已经被GC。...(当然,虚拟机快退出的时候可以,因为不管ClassLoader实例或者Class(java.lang.Class)实例也都是存在,同样遵循垃圾收集的规则). 3、被开发者自定义的类加载器实例加载的类型只有很简单的上下文环境才能被卸载...Java 虚拟机只能实现方法体的修改部署,对于整个类的结构修改,仍然需要重启虚拟机,对类重新加载才能完成更新操作。...一、部署与热加载 应用运行的时升级软件,无需重新启动的方式有两种,部署和热加载。...对于Java应用程序来说,部署就是服务器运行时重新部署项目,热加载即在在运行时重新加载class,从而升级应用。

3K20
领券